The Defendant, Nancy A. Berryhill, Commissioner of Social Security, has moved this
Court, pursuant to 42 U.S.C. ' 405(g), to enter a judgment with an order of reversal with remand
of the cause to the Commissioner for further administrative proceedings.
Pursuant to the power of this Court to enter a judgment affirming, modifying, or reversing
the Commissioner=s decision with remand in Social Security actions under sentence four of
42 U.S.C. ' 405(g), and in light of the Commissioner=s request for remand of this action for
further proceedings, this Court hereby
ORDERS that the Defendant’s motion is granted and this action is REMANDED to the
Commissioner for further evaluation under sentence four of 42 U.S.C. ' 405(g). 1 See Shalala v.
Schaefer, 509 U.S. 292 (1993).
IT IS SO ORDERED.
